A digital portfolio is an online collection of professional or academic work that showcases an individual's skills, achievements, and experiences in a comprehensive and dynamic format. Unlike traditional paper portfolios, digital portfolios leverage technology to provide a more interactive and accessible way of presenting one's capabilities to potential employers, academic institutions, or professional networks.

Key Features of a Digital Portfolio

  • Multimedia Integration: Incorporates various media types like documents, images, videos, and interactive projects
  • Customizable Design: Allows personalization to reflect individual style and professional brand
  • Easy Accessibility: Can be shared via link or embedded on professional networking platforms
  • Real-time Updates: Enables continuous addition and modification of content

Benefits for Students

Students can leverage digital portfolios to:

  • Demonstrate academic progress and learning journey
  • Showcase projects, research, and extracurricular achievements
  • Create a competitive edge in college applications and internship opportunities
  • Develop digital literacy and personal branding skills

Benefits for Professionals

Professionals gain significant advantages through digital portfolios:

  • Provide comprehensive evidence of professional capabilities
  • Stand out in competitive job markets
  • Create a dynamic representation of career progression
  • Facilitate networking and personal marketing

How to Create and Maintain an Effective Digital Portfolio

  1. Curate Content
    • Select high-quality, relevant work samples
    • Include diverse projects demonstrating range of skills
    • Provide context and descriptions for each project
  2. Design and Layout
    • Maintain clean, professional design
    • Ensure mobile and desktop compatibility
    • Use consistent branding elements
  3. Regular Updates
    • Add new projects and achievements
    • Remove outdated or less relevant content
    • Reflect current skills and professional growth
